The minimum voltage (in V ) required to bring about the electrolysis of 1 M copper (II) sulphate solution at 298 ~K is (Given E _ Cu ²⁺ / Cu ^ =0.34 ~V and E _ H ₂ O / H ⁺ ^ =-1.23 ~V )
Options
- A+1.57
- B+0.89
- C-0.89
- D-1.57
Correct answer
B. +0.89
Step-by-step solution
Oxidation : (anode) 2 H ₂ O ( I ) O ₂( ~g )+4 H ⁺ (aq.) ; E ^ =+1.23 ~V Reduction : (cathode) aligned & Cu ²⁺( aq .)+2 e ⁻ Cu ( s ) ; E ^ =+0.34 ~V & E _ cell ^ = E _ cathode ^ - E _ anode ^ =(0.34)-(+1.23)=-0.89 ~V . aligned Thus, a potential of minimum of +0.89 ~V would be required to carry out the given reaction.
